MESQUITE GRILLED CHICKEN



Mesquite Grilled Chicken image

Provided by Jodi

Time 39m

Number Of Ingredients 10

1/4 cup olive oil
1/4 cup balsamic vinegar
1/4 cup brown sugar
2 teaspoons mesquite-flavored liquid smoke
1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
4 garlic cloves, minced
Zest and juice of 1 small lemon
2 teaspoons kosher salt
1 teaspoon pepper
4 to 5 boneless, skinless chicken breasts

Steps:

  • In a small bowl or pyrex measuring cup, whisk together the olive oil, vinegar, brown sugar, liquid smoke, Worcestershire sauce, garlic, lemon zest and juice, salt and pepper.
  • Place the chicken in a large Ziploc bag and pour the marinade in. Seal the bag and squish the chicken and marinade around. Let it marinate in the fridge for 2 hours or up to 24 hours (the longer the better)
  • Remove the chicken from the marinade and grill for 6 to 7 minutes per side or until chicken is cooked through.
  • Remove from the grill and put on a plate and cover it with foil for about 5 to 6 minutes.
  • Slice it up and enjoy it.

GRILLED CHICKEN QUARTERS



Grilled Chicken Quarters image

Provided by Food Network

Time 10h45m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

1/2 cup kosher salt
1/4 cup light brown sugar
8 cups ice cubes
6 chicken leg quarters
Basting Sauce, recipe follows
3 egg yolks
1/4 cup plus 1 tablespoon fresh squeezed lemon juice, divided
1 tablespoon honey
1 tablespoon kosher salt
1 cup canola oil

Steps:

  • In a small saucepan, bring 1 cup water to a boil. Stir the salt and brown sugar into the boiling water until dissolved. Place the ice cubes in a large container. Pour the brine over the ice cubes and stir to mix and cool. Add the leg quarters to the cooled brine, adding additional water if needed to make sure they are submerged. Refrigerate overnight.
  • Remove the chicken from the brine, rinse and pat dry. Preheat the grill to medium-high. Turn one side of the grill off and place the chicken skin-side down over the indirect heat. Cook for 10 minutes, turn, cook another 10 minutes and then brush with a thick coating of basting sauce. Turn, cook another 10 minutes, baste and cook a final 10 minutes for a total of 40 minutes on the grill. The chicken should register at least 160 degrees F and the juices should run clear. Serve immediately.
  • In a small bowl, whisk together the egg yolks, 1/4 cup lemon juice, honey and salt. While constantly whisking, very slowly drizzle in the canola oil, drop by drop, until an emulsion forms, and then continue adding the oil in a slow steady stream. The mixture should thicken to the consistency of mayonnaise. Whisk in a little water to thin the final sauce to the consistency of a creamy salad dressing. Taste and add more salt or lemon juice, if necessary.

MESQUITE GRILLED CHICKEN LEG QUARTERS



Mesquite Grilled Chicken Leg Quarters image

I love these new Cowboy brand garlic, onion grilling coals. It's smells so good and the meat has perfectly smoked flavor.

Provided by barbara lentz

Categories     Chicken

Time 10h30m

Number Of Ingredients 12

4 chicken leg quarters
2 Tbsp vegetable oil
1 small onion diced
4 clove garlic minced
1 can(s) beer
1 c ketchup
1/4 c worcestershire sauce
1/4 c brown sugar
2 Tbsp lemon juice
2 tsp chili powder
1 tsp dry mustard
salt and pepper to taste

Steps:

  • 1. Place oil in saucepan and add the onion and garlic. Cook until onion is softened. Add the beer, ketchup, Worcestershire sauce, brown sugar, lemon juice, chili powder, and dry mustard. Bring to a boil. Reduce to a simmer and simmer for 20 minutes until reduced to about 2 cups. Let cool.
  • 2. Place the chicken leg quarters in the marinade and let marinate 8 hours or overnight.
  • 3. Prepare the Grill for indirect heat. Place a large foil pan of water on one side of the Grill. Add the coals around the other side and get them really hot. if using a gas grille turn the burner to high. Remove the chicken and place over the pan of water.
  • 4. Brush with the marinade and close the lid. Turn and baste every 20 minutes. It should take about an hour and a half to cook the chicken to internal temp of 165. Depends on the size of your chicken and how hot your grille is
  • 5. Towards the end of cooking place the chicken directly over the coals to get the charred browning on the outside.

GRILLED CHICKEN MARINADE



Grilled Chicken Marinade image

Keep this grilled chicken marinade on hand for easy weeknight cooking. You'll get juicy chicken every time so you never have to worry about dry chicken again!

Categories     Barbeque     easy chicken     Father's Day     Fourth of July     tailgate     grilled     main dish     poultry

Time 1h10m

Yield 6-8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12

1/2 c. extra-virgin olive oil
1/4 c. soy sauce
3 garlic cloves, chopped
1 tbsp. brown sugar
2 tbsp. lemon juice
1 tbsp. dijon mustard
1 tsp. fresh thyme leaves, chopped
1 tsp. kosher salt
1/2 tsp. ground black pepper
4 lb. bone-in chicken pieces, such as drumsticks, thighs, or leg quarters
1 c. marinade
Oil, as needed

Steps:

  • For the marinade: Combine the olive oil, soy sauce, garlic, brown sugar, lemon juice, dijon mustard, thyme, salt, and black pepper in a pint-sized mason jar. Cover and shake well to combine. Use immediately or store in the refrigerator for up to 4 days before use.
  • For the grilled chicken: Place the chicken in a zip-up gallon bag. Add all of the marinade, seal the bag, and refrigerate for 30 minutes (or up to 4 hours).
  • Meanwhile, pre-heat one side of the grill to medium heat, around 350°, and leave the other side unlit. Oil the grill grates well.
  • Remove the chicken from the marinade and pat dry with paper towels. Discard the remaining marinade. Place the chicken skin-side down over the lit side of the grill. Cover and cook until grill marks appear and the chicken easily releases, 6 to 8 minutes.
  • Flip the chicken and transfer it to the unlit side of the grill. Cover and cook until the internal temperature reads 165˚, 35 to 45 minutes more (depending on the size of your chicken pieces). Let rest for 5 minutes, then serve immediately.
